// ESIM_ARCHITECTURE

Technical Architecture

The eSIM ecosystem operates on a three-tier architecture defined by GSMA SGP.22: the eUICC (embedded Universal Integrated Circuit Card) in the device, the SM-DP+ (Subscription Manager Data Preparation Plus) server operated by carriers, and the LPA (Local Profile Assistant) software in the device OS.

eUICC

Hardware security element. Stores encrypted carrier profiles. GSMA-certified tamper-resistant chip.

SM-DP+

Carrier's remote provisioning server. Generates, encrypts, and delivers profile packages to devices.

LPA

Device-side software managing profile download, installation, and switching. Built into iOS and Android.

DATA_FLOW_DIAGRAM
DEVICE (eUICC + LPA) SM-DP+ (Carrier Server) NETWORK (Radio Access) QR_SCAN PROFILE_PKG ACTIVATE ACTIVATION_SEQUENCE: 01. User scans QR code via LPA 02. LPA sends activation code to SM-DP+ 03. SM-DP+ authenticates device eUICC 04. Encrypted profile package delivered 05. eUICC decrypts and installs profile 06. Device registers on carrier network STATUS: CONNECTED ~2-5 min

European carriers primarily use 700 MHz, 800 MHz, 1800 MHz, 2100 MHz, and 2600 MHz for 4G LTE. 5G NR deployments use 700 MHz (n28), 3.5 GHz (n78), and 26 GHz (n258) bands. eSIM profiles configure the device to use all bands supported by the carrier.

EU Regulation 531/2012 (as amended) mandates that carriers cannot charge retail roaming surcharges within the EEA. This applies to the carrier whose profile you are using. An EU-based carrier's eSIM plan will include EEA roaming; non-EU carrier plans may not.
